Nang Nual Resort
Scenic poolside rooms

What we say: 
There's no beach in front of Nang Nual, but it's a beautiful spot nonetheless. The restaurant and bar are the highlight, sitting right on the water's edge for killer sunsets and peaceful evening meals. The rooms are a bit of a mismatch of styles. The cheapest rooms are an odd triangular design, and painted a gaudy pink. Not wonderful but they'd do if there wasn't anything else. The higher priced rooms are a far more agreeable, painted a soft cream colour and made of a blend of cement and weatherboard, with good sized bathrooms. The rooms are perhaps a little small, but then the prices are very reasonable; all in all a good deal. All rooms have TV and air-con, and the beds have crisp clean linens. Worth paying that little bit extra for front row bungalow if you like to have a view. The pool is a huge circular lagoon style pool which looks to be a pleasant place to pass the day. One point of note; the entire fleet of staff here are lady-boys, from the receptionist to the cleaner. Just in case you weren't sure!
